- [ ] **Key ceremony, step 4 (Driftwheel reconnect fix):** Before we sign the 2.3 release, reviewer should confirm the websocket reconnect patch actually caps retries — old code hammered the broker every 200ms after a drop, which is what took down staging. Once you've eyeballed the backoff logic and the jitter test, unseal the signing token chest with the ceremony secretary present. The unlock passphrase for the chest follows below.

strongbox words: druvan-lamys-eliius-jorax-istox-soreth-ulays-gilix-ralix-oliiel-norwyn-casvan-praius

**Runbook: Corvid query planner regression**

If dashboard queries on the Ashgrove cluster suddenly slow down after a stats refresh, suspect a planner regression: the optimizer sometimes picks a nested-loop join on the events table when cardinality estimates drift. First step is to compare the current plan against the pinned baseline; if they differ, re-pin the baseline plan rather than tuning indexes. The comparison tool and pinning instructions are on the internal page.

wiki page, kahog-bajop: https://gitlab.xolmarlabs.example/build/pipeline/repo/projects/pipeline/merge_requests/job/4619e09e18550414d853714c

## Changelog — StageGrid 4.1.0 (default changes)

This release changes several renderer defaults for the Aldertheatre seat-map component. SVG output is now the default instead of canvas, improving accessibility tree generation; zoom clamping tightens from 8x to 5x to avoid tile-cache thrash; and obstructed-view badges render by default rather than behind a flag. Reviewers should check the snapshot diffs in the fixtures directory, as roughly forty baselines changed. The resulting default configuration shipped with this version is listed below.

config for kadug-yahop:
quenwyn:
  pin: 2459
  metrics_host: metrics.quenwyn.lumicsys.internal
  tenant: julax
  seal: seal_0d5ead96

## Artifact Signing — SDK Parity Notes (Weekly Sync)

Kestrel SDK for Android reached parity with the Swift client this sprint: offline queueing, batched telemetry, and retry semantics now match. Both SDKs ship as signed artifacts from the same pipeline. Remaining gap: background sync throttling, targeted next sprint. Verify both release bundles before tagging. Both artifacts validate against the shared signing key below.

signing key of kawig-fafog = bky19_6Fypv1qws7J8qJtaYjX